Wisconsin Green Bean Casserole

5 tablespoons butter, divided
1/4 cup all-purpose flour
1 cup 2% milk
1/2 cup lager beer or chicken broth
1-1/2 cups shredded cheddar cheese
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
1/8 teaspoon cayenne pepper
1/8 teaspoon smoked paprika
6 cups frozen cut green beans (about 24 ounces), thawed
1 tablespoon finely chopped onion
1/2 cup dry bread crumbs

Preheat oven to 350°. In a large saucepan, melt 4 tablespoons butter over medium heat. Stir in flour until smooth; gradually whisk in milk and beer. Bring to a boil, stirring constantly; cook and stir until thickened, 1-2 minutes. Stir in cheese, salt, Worcestershire sauce, cayenne and paprika until blended. Add green beans and onion; stir to combine.
Transfer to a greased 2-qt. baking dish. Melt remaining 1 tablespoon butter; stir into bread crumbs. Sprinkle over casserole. Bake, uncovered, until bubbly and top is golden brown, 30-35 minutes.
